Biography & History of the Visual Kei Band THE GAZETTE

the Gazette is a Japanese band with Visual Kei genre founded in 2002, consisting of 5 members namely Ruki (Vocals), Uruha (Guitar), Aoi (Guitar), Reita (Bass), and Kai (Drums). Their first album was "Cockayne Soup" released in 2002. the Gazette was founded precisely in Kanagawa Prefecture by Ruki, Reita and Uruha, after being involved with other Bands in the visual scene, the trio decided that the Gazette was their last band, they recruited Aoi ( Guitar) and Yune (Drums) from the disbanded band Artia Visual and officially became the Gazette in January 2002.

Brief Information

Origin: Kanagawa, Japan

Genre : Alternative Metal, Visual Kei, Alternative Rock, Hard Rock, Rock Ballad, Nu Metal, Industrial Metal, Metalcore

Active Year : 2002 Until now

Labels : Matina, King, PS Company, CLJ, Sony Music

Personnel : Ruki, Uruha, Aoi, Reita, Kai

Former Personnel : Yune
